Then, I think about how God sees me and how He gifts me and it takes my breath away. Evidently it amazed David as well.
“Lord, our Lord, how majestic is your name in all the earth!...When I consider your heavens, the work of your fingers, the moon and the stars, which you have set in place, what is mankind that you are mindful of them, human beings that you care for them? You have made them a little lower than the angels and crowned them with glory and honor. You made them rulers over the works of your hands; you put everything under their feet: all flocks and herds, and the animals of the wild, the birds in the sky, and the fish in the sea, all that swim the paths of the seas. Lord, our Lord, how majestic is your name in all the earth!” Psalms 8:1, 3-9 NIV
Truly how majestic is God’s name! But to exalt the name of God, we must make the works and words of Jesus the content of our exultation. And when the Holy Spirit pours the love of God out in our hearts, we are truly magnifying and giving back to Jehovah God Almighty.
God of Heaven and Earth, how great and giving you are. Thank you for your great love that we did nothing to earn yet you freely gave. Humble us to accept the gifts you have so richly blessed us with and help us to respond to you with an outpouring of our love and devotion. Help us to devote our lives to the ways and words of Jesus and to filling our hearts with the precious Holy Spirit. Enable us to love others with the same love you showed others. Amen and amen.
